Objectives
The Civic Centers Program at the Makhzoumi Foundation provides trainees with educational, technical and vocational skills. It fulfils two of the Foundation’s goals: encouraging the seeking of knowledge and promoting self-reliance. The courses are tailored to cater for the requisites of the labour market and the challenges of the twenty first century.

Target Group & Selection Criteria
Beneficiaries of the civic centers program belong to all age groups, and all educational & social backgrounds.
The selection of trainees, from amongst the applicants, follows generally the rule of equal opportunity, but with special attention to those candidates, who are in critical need to improve their economical and social status, and who are sufficiently ambitious to achieve such improvement. In addition, courses are also offered to members of the Internal Security Force of Lebanon, Republican Guards, National Council for Social Security employees and Red Cross Nurses.
Characteristics of the Program
This program enjoys a number of positive particulars, to name but the most important ones:
- - It offers a variety of specialties.
- - Courses are offered at the Foundations tree centers through out Beirut: in Mazraa, Achrafieh, and Tarik Jadidah, and tree Centers outside Beirut namely in Tripoli, Saida, and Baalbek.
- - The courses are offered in four quarterly terms, of ten weeks each.
- - A qualified team, specialists in their fields, offer the courses.
- - All classrooms & labs are equipped with the best and latest materials & equipments.
- - Every year, several thousand trainees, from all Lebanese regions, benefit from the program.
- - The program is offered at no cost to the trainees except for a minimal contribution fee as a token of their commitment to persevere.
- - Graduation certificates issued by the Makhzoumi Foundation, for most specialties, are eligible for legalization by the General Directorate of Vocational and Technical Training at the Ministry of Education and at the Ministry of Labor.

Fields of training
The major fields of training that are offer in Makhzoumi Foundation Centers are:
- - Computer Program: This provides Trainees with Computer Literacy; Internet use; Web Design; Hardware Assembly and Maintenance; and Microsoft Office Programs according to curriculum approved by the Microsoft IT Academy, as well as MOS Program which allows Trainees to gain MOS Certificates that are considered one of the most recognized International Certificates.
- - Language Program: Where Trainees are provided with three levels of Arabic Literacy, three levels of the French Language, and nine levels of the English Language, with three intensive courses. Makhzoumi Foundation has become an approved ETS Certified Test Administration Site for TOEFL iBT.
- - Administrative Program: This provides Trainees with three levels of Accounting, and Secretarial Studies either Managerial or Executive level.
- - Beauty Program: that consists of Skin Care, Electrolysis, Make-Up, Ladies Hairdressing, Men Barber, in addition to short beauty sessions in Nail Care, Nail Art and Design, Henna, Acrylic, and Tattooing.
- - Vocational Program: This Program provides Jewelry Design and Repair, Electrical and Cellular Repair, Photography, and Video Filming and Editing.
- - Childrens Library: An electronic and classical public library for children, from 7 to 15 years old, enabling them to improve their academic knowledge and enhance their creativity and imagination through the crafts activities.
- - Athletic Center: It is a vital familial outlet that provides athletic activities such as: Aerobics, Karate, and Hip Hop Dancing, Ping Pong, Football, and other games, as well as some board games like chess.
